A very fine certified Italian violin made by Otello Bignami in Bologna in 1973, as indicated on the maker's label. This is a Superb sounding and very beautiful example made with inspiration of a beautiful Stradivari model, as it is written on the maker's label. The instrument is inlaid with the maker's golden monogram, branded to the inside of the back and to the ribs near the button. 
This violin is in excellent state of preservation. The length over the back is 35.6 cm.
